Laminar flow hood certification frequency?

Explanation:
Regular certification of laminar flow hoods ensures sterile work conditions by verifying that the airflow is unidirectional, the HEPA filters are intact, and the equipment maintains proper containment. Performance can drift over time due to filter loading, filter integrity changes, or fan wear, so routine testing is necessary. Six months is a common interval because it catches degradation before it becomes a problem while keeping maintenance manageable. Certification checks typically include measuring face velocity, confirming airflow patterns, testing filter integrity, and ensuring alarms and related systems function properly. Choosing longer intervals allows undetected drift to persist and potentially compromise sterility, while much shorter intervals can be unnecessarily burdensome in many settings.
